Indigo (Indigofera tinctoria) is one of the oldest known dyes that was used extensively as a natural colouring agent and medicine. Dried Indigo Leaves were valued as a precious good and referred to as ‘blue gold.’ Packed with several natural components indigo powder strengthens hair follicles and renders a natural black colour to the hair. How to Use:
- Mix powdered indigo leaves with water to form a paste.
- Apply to clean, damp hair.
- Leave for 1-2 hours, depending on desired color intensity.
- Rinse with water; avoid using shampoo for 24 hours for the best results.

Shikakai, also known as Shika in Tamil, Seekaaya in Telugu, and Soap pod in English, is a powerful ayurvedic plant that has been used for generations as a cleanser for healthy, long hair, dandruff management and relief of skin diseases. Shikakai which means “fruit for hair” is a part of traditional Indian Ayurvedic medicine. It is an herb especially used for controlling hair fall and dandruff. Shikakai can be used alone or in combination with reetha and amla as a shampoo to help manage hair fall and prevent dandruff due to its cleansing and antifungal properties.
